Frequently Asked Questions about Edgerton
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Edgerton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Edgerton ranges from $850 to $1,200 with an average monthly rent of $1,080.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Edgerton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Edgerton range from $1,200 to $1,600.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,316.
How expensive are Edgerton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 40 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Edgerton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,200 to $1,950 - averaging $1,570 for the location.
